About Barangay Begaho
Barangay Begaho is a small barangay in the city of City of Calbayog, located in the province of Samar, in the Eastern Visayas region of the Philippines.
According to the 2020 Census of Population and Housing conducted by the Philippine Statistics Authority, Barangay Begaho had a population of 1,550. This made it the 41st largest of 157 barangays in City of Calbayog by population, placing it in the upper half of the city. Residents of Barangay Begaho accounted for approximately 0.83% of the total population of City of Calbayog, which stood at 186,960 in the same census year.
The barangay recorded 1,725 residents in the 2015 intercensal count and 1,550 residents in the 2020 Census — a net change of -10.1%, consistent with a contracting settlement. The Philippine Statistics Authority classifies Barangay Begaho as rural, a designation applied to barangays with lower population density and predominantly non-built-up land use.
City of Calbayog is a city comprising 157 barangays, and serves as the governing unit directly responsible for local services in Barangay Begaho, including public health, sanitation, peace and order, and civil registration. Within the wider province of Samar, which contains 951 barangays across its component cities and municipalities, Barangay Begaho ranks 108th by 2020 population. Samar is classified as a 1st by the Bureau of Local Government Finance, a category that reflects the province's annual regular income.
Like every Philippine barangay, Barangay Begaho is led by an elected Punong Barangay (barangay captain) supported by seven Sangguniang Barangay members (kagawads), an SK Chairperson, a Barangay Secretary, and a Barangay Treasurer. The next Barangay and Sangguniang Kabataan Elections (BSKE) are scheduled for Monday, November 2, 2026, with officials serving four-year terms under Republic Act No. 12232.
